The base of S is a circular disk with radius r. Parallel cross-sections perpendicular to the base are squares. Set up an integral that can be used to determine the volume V of the solid.
The volume of the described solid is V = 16r³/3
A solid line S should be drawn between z = a and z = b. If S has a cross-sectional area of Px through x and is perpendicular to the x-axis, then A(x).
Volume of S = limₙ→∞ ∑i=₁ⁿ A(xi) Δx = \(\int\limits^a_b {A(x)} \, dx\)
The equation of circle x² + y² = r² where r is the radius of the circle.
Equation of upper semicircle yu= √(r²-x²) and
Equation of lower semicircle yl = -√(r²-x²)
Area of cross-section A(x) = (yu² - yl²)
Substitute yu and yl values
A(x) = [√(r²-x²) - (-√(r²-x²) )]² = 4(r² -x²) (1)
The limit for volume v varies from -r to r
Thus Volume v = \(\int\limits^{r}_{-r} {A(x)} \, dx\)
Substitute A(x) from (1)
V = \(\int\limits^{r}_{-r} {4(r^{2}-x^2 )} \, dx\)
V = 4[r²x - x³/3 ]
V = 4(r³ - r³/3) - 4(-r³ + r³/3) = 4[2 (r³ - r³/3)] = 16r³/3
The volume of the described solid S where the base is a circular disk or radius r and parallel cross sections perpendicular to the base are squares is V = 16r³/3

data from central hudson labs determined the mean number of insect fragments in 225-gram chocolate bars was 14.4, but three brands had insect contamination more than twice the average. assume the number of fragments (contaminants) follows a poisson distribution. (a) if you consume a 225-gram bar from a brand at the mean contamination level, what is the probability of no insect contaminants?
The probability of finding 0 contaminated pieces in 225 g of chocolate is 5.57 X 10⁻⁷.
Here the number of contaminated fragments follows a Poisson process. Hence, let the distribution for the same be X.
Hence we get X ~ Poi(λt)
where λ is the mean no. of contaminated pieces and t is the no. of bars consumed.
For P(X = x) we get [(λt)ˣ e^(-λt)]/x!
Here λ = 14.4 and t = 1 Hence we will get
P(X = x) = [(14.4)ˣ e⁻¹⁴°⁴]/x!
Here we need to find the probability of the no. of contaminated pieces = 0
Therefore
P(X = 0) = [(14.4)⁰ e⁻¹⁴°⁴]/0!
Hence the probability of finding 0 contaminated pieces in a bar of chocolate is
P(X = 0) = e⁻¹⁴°⁴
= 5.57 X 10⁻⁷

18. a. If B is any echelon form of A, then the pivot columns of B form a basis for the column space of A. b. Row operations preserve the linear dependence relations among the rows of A. C. The dimension of the null space of A is the number of Columns of A that are not pivot columns.
a. True. Pivot columns of an echelon form of A form a basis for the column space of A.
b. True. Row operations preserve linear dependence relations among the rows of A.
c. False. The dimension of the null space of A is the number of columns of A minus the number of pivot columns.
18. a. If B is any echelon form of A, then the pivot columns of B form a basis for the column space of A.
This statement is true. An echelon form of a matrix is obtained by performing row operations on the original matrix to transform it into a specific triangular form. In this form, the pivot columns correspond to the columns containing the leading entries in each row. The pivot columns of an echelon form of matrix A will also be pivot columns of matrix A itself.
The column space of a matrix is the span of its column vectors. Since the pivot columns of B are a subset of the column vectors of A, they will also span the column space of A. Therefore, the pivot columns of B form a basis for the column space of A.
b. Row operations preserve the linear dependence relations among the rows of A.
This statement is true. When we perform row operations on a matrix, such as multiplying a row by a scalar, adding rows together, or swapping rows, the resulting matrix will have the same row space as the original matrix. This means that the linear dependence relations among the rows of the original matrix will be preserved in the transformed matrix.
c. The dimension of the null space of A is the number of columns of A that are not pivot columns.
This statement is false. The dimension of the null space of A, also known as the nullity of A, is the number of free variables in the reduced row echelon form of A. It is equal to the number of columns of A minus the number of pivot columns. Therefore, the dimension of the null space of A is the number of columns of A minus the number of pivot columns, rather than the other way around.
